About Jesse E. Bell

Jesse E. Bell is a scholar working on Health, Toxicology and Mutagenesis, Global and Planetary Change, Environmental Engineering, Atmospheric Science and Civil and Structural Engineering, having authored 74 papers that have together received 3.8k indexed citations. Recurring topics across this work include Climate Change and Health Impacts (19 papers), Soil Moisture and Remote Sensing (15 papers), Climate variability and models (10 papers), Soil and Unsaturated Flow (8 papers), Precipitation Measurement and Analysis (8 papers), Air Quality and Health Impacts (7 papers), Climate change and permafrost (7 papers) and Plant Water Relations and Carbon Dynamics (6 papers). The work is most often cited by research in Global and Planetary Change (1.4k citations), Health, Toxicology and Mutagenesis (728 citations), Environmental Engineering (684 citations), Atmospheric Science (850 citations) and Soil Science (343 citations). Jesse E. Bell has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include Shubhayu Saha, Yiqi Luo, Philip A. Fay, Rebecca A. Sherry, Ensheng Weng, J. H. Lawrimore, Michael A. Palecki, Ronald D. Leeper, Markus Reichstein and Melinda D. Smith. Their work appears in journals such as International Journal of Environmental Research and Public Health, GeoHealth, Vadose Zone Journal, Bulletin of the American Meteorological Society and Advances in Water Resources.
